Stone Merge – This game operates a somewhat similarly to 2048 with a few major differences. When numbers are ran together it adds one number for the stone versus doubling it. Stones at the top of the stack or rocks having an empty slot next to them can be lifted up and then carried over and up or down to other stones of the matching number. Motor skills in kids refers to both fine motor skills (precise movements like writing) and gross motor skills (larger movements like running). Developing motor skills is essential for physical coordination, dexterity, and overall actual physical and cognitive development in children.
